extra stout for packs if you're trying to save money there's a ton of weekend warriors that have barely used gear years old. I use an arcteryx bora 95 and bora 80, either one. They're decent but overkill unless you're carrying tons of poo poo like we do. I don't like most modern packs because they're all ultralight bullshit but we also use gear until it wears out, which is uncommon for most recreation. Your other cheap option is to get something like the USMC's ILBE pack, designed by arcteryx and usually I think made by propper. If you craigslist ILBE you'll usually find a handful, you should find one for no more than 75 dollars. It's a 75L pack, decent durability and stuff like hip belt and shoulder straps are replaceable with arcteryx parts. Some of the stitching has popped out on my partner's pack but he's also strapping down a crosscut saw.
